Abstract
Abstract ⎯ Computer Forensic is the discipline that combines elements of law and computer science to collect and analyze data from computer systems, networks, wireless communications, and storage devices in a way that is admissible as evidence in a court of law, was define computer forensic. The legal and technical aspects of computer forensics will help you capture vital information if your network is compromised, will help you ensure the overall integrity and survivability of your network infrastructure and you prosecute the case if the intruder is caught. Security professionals need to consider their policy decisions and technical actions in the context of existing laws. This paper presents the design and implementation of an experimental Computer Security and Forensic Analysis (CSFA) laboratory and the tools associated with it for the University. The laboratory is envisioned to be a training facility for future computer security professionals.
